专栏名称: DotNet
「DotNet」专注.NET和.NET Core技术传播,包括:C#、.NET、.NET Core跨平台技术、工具资源和相关动态。
今天看啥  ›  专栏  ›  DotNet

C# 超能编程:AI 时代的编程策略与技巧

DotNet  · 公众号  ·  · 2024-06-28 11:45

文章预览

前言 在AI的浪潮中,C#不仅仅是一门编程语言,它是一种艺术,一种力量,一种在数字世界中创造智能生命的方式。 本文将带你走进C#进行AI工程开发的基础世界,探索这门语言的深度和广度,揭开其在AI领域的神秘面纱。 C#的两大类型系统 值与引用的交响 C#的设计哲学与Java截然不同。当Java还在坚持一切皆对象的时候,C#已经拥抱了值类型的世界。 值类型,以其独特的复制语义,为性能优化和内存管理提供了无限可能。 在AI算法开发中,大量的数据需要快速处理,值类型的优势就显得尤为重要。 structVector3 {     publicfloat X, Y, Z; publicVector3( float  x,  float  y,  float  z)     {         X = x;         Y = y;         Z = z;     } } var  v1 =newVector3( 1 ,  2 ,  3 ); var  v2 = v1;  // 值类型,复制操作 C# 三类内存管理 精打细算的内存艺术家 C ………………………………

原文地址:访问原文地址
快照地址: 访问文章快照
总结与预览地址:访问总结与预览